New Zealand: Victoria University, 2004. Author won the Katherine Mansfield Scholarship in 1991. Nigel’s fourth novel, was released in 2004 to rave reviews from readers and critics, and was a runner-up at the 2005 Montana New Zealand Book Awards. It was banned for the use of Tarzan causing copy right issues with the estate of Edgar Rice Burroughs.
